Grants paid by Philip Hayden Foundation Inc

EIN 39-1815753 · Temecula, CA · Form 990, Schedule I · NTEE Q123

Philip Hayden Foundation Inc of Temecula, CA (EIN 39-1815753) reported 5 grants paid totaling $88,437 to 2 recipients in tax years 2022–2024, on Form 990, Schedule I. Derived from IRS e-file data, dataset version 2026.09.0, built 2026-09-03.
